Distiller is hands down the best app for anyone who loves Scotch, Whiskey, Bourbon, Whisky or any other type of distilled spirit. This app includes everything we need to track out love of spirits.

When you sign up you can create your own personal Top Shelf to track the absolute favorites. You can also create a collection of the Scotch and Whiskey that you have and a wishlist of what you want to buy.

Download Distiller on iPhone or Android for free and you can also access the tools online.

If you are in the mood to try something new, the Distiller app includes a Recommend option that allows you to choose a type of liquor, how you want to enjoy it, your experience with that type so far and then the style such as scotch, American, Irish or World. After you tell the app where you want to enjoy it and how much you want to spend you’ll get a recommendation of what to try. It’s really fun and a nice way to find some new options.

The main page includes lists of new and trending Whiskey that you need to try as well as lists that will help you find new bottles to add to you collection. There is a search option to find all kinds of spirits and there is a lot of information for even hard to find brands. You can learn a lot about Whiskey, Scotch, Tequila, Rum and other spirits in the app as well.

When you rate a bottle of Whisky in the app you will see recommendations for similar bottles. Each page also shows you a flavor profile and offers a concise and down to earth tasting note. You can add your own notes as well as your own review.

Whisky & More Flaviar App

We originally discovered Flaviar thanks to a monthly tasting pack that they offer. The Flaviar tasting pack is a paid service that ships you 5 samples of spirits each month so you can try a variety of Scotch, Whisky, Bourbon, Rum, Gin and other options.

You don’t need to use that paid service to enjoy the app. Unfortunately this app is only available on the iPhone, so if you are on Android you will need to use another option or sign up to be notified when it comes out.

Flaviar includes a really handy flavor spiral for each spirit they include a listing for. This shows you the various flavors you may taste when sampling or drinking a specific Whiskey, Scotch or Bourbon.

In the app you can rate a spirit, add it to your bar and view the flavor profile. The app will show you similar drinks at the bottom of any specific drink so that you can find a new bottle to try.

There are also options to buy many bottles, but you don’t have to make any purchases to use the app. You can also buy sampler packs individually or with the subscription service that the company offers.

Craft Bourbon App

The Craft Bourbon app is essentially an ad for the Buffalo Trace Distillery, but if you are tempted to get into Bourbon it is an amazing place to get some understanding and learn about the different tastes that Bourbon offers.

The app walks you though creating a Bourbon recipe and explains how the different ingredients and amounts impact the flavor. This helps you figure out what to look for when you go to the store.

After you pick a recipe it explains the process of turning those ingredients into the start of Bourbon and you’ll need to decide how much to char the barrel before it goes into warehousing. Even the location of a barrel in the warehouse impacts the flavor. Choose how long to age the Bourbon, based on the flavors that you will get from aging and then decide how strong you want the bourbon by adding water.

At the end of using this app, you will see a description of the Bourbon you created and then you will also see a Buffalo Trace Distillery option that is the closest match to what you made. It’s a fun process that teaches you about Bourbon in a really cool way.
